About the Project
"52 First Impressions" is a project focused on observing, advocating, and interacting with people and the built environment in each of Cincinnati’s 52 neighborhoods.
Cincinnati's neighborhoods each hold their own unique niche. This project focuses on combining the past with the present: visiting quintessential neighborhood landmarks while highlighting the historical context of each community.
​
Let's face it: not all of Cincinnati's neighborhoods are well known. Many have seen decades of divestment and neglect. Patterns of urban sprawl, the construction of the interstate highway system, and gentrification have negatively affected many of these areas, leaving them less vibrant than they once were. Understanding what has happened in in the past provides a frame of reference to understand into the present state of a neighborhood.
